Job description

Seeking an experienced Contracts Manager to lead contract administration, commercial governance and contractual risk management for M&E construction projects.

This role will work closely with the project management team, QS/commercial team, consultants, clients, subcontractors and senior management to manage contract obligations, claims, variations, extensions of time, contractual correspondence, subcontract administration and final account matters.

Responsibilities:
  • Manage and administer main contracts, subcontracts, procurement agreements and project commercial documentation for M&E construction works.
  • Review contract terms, tender documents, specifications and conditions of contract to identify commercial, contractual and operational risks.
  • Advise project teams and management on contractual obligations, notices, claims strategy, risk exposure and dispute avoidance.
  • Prepare, review and manage contractual correspondence, notices, claims submissions, variation claims, EOT claims, loss and expense claims and related substantiation.
  • Work closely with Quantity Surveyors and project teams on progress claims, payment responses, variation orders, subcontractor claims, final accounts and cost impact assessments.
  • Monitor project contract performance, deliverables, key milestones, contractual deadlines and compliance with client requirements.
  • Support negotiation with clients, consultants, subcontractors and suppliers on commercial and contractual matters.
  • Maintain proper contract records, claim files, correspondence logs, payment documentation and audit trails.
  • Support tender review, contract negotiation and commercial risk assessment for new and ongoing projects.
  • Assist in resolving contractual disputes, payment issues and project close-out matters in a practical and commercially sound manner.
  • Guide junior QS/contracts personnel where required and support stronger commercial discipline across project teams.
Requirements:
  • Degree or Diploma in Quantity Surveying, Building, Construction Management, Mechanical / Electrical Engineering, Contract Management, Law or related discipline.
  • Minimum eight years of relevant contracts, commercial or quantity surveying experience, preferably in M&E construction, infrastructure, building services or large-scale construction projects.
  • Strong working knowledge of construction contracts, subcontract administration, progress claims, variation orders, EOT claims, final accounts and contractual correspondence.
  • Good understanding of M&E project delivery, site coordination challenges and commercial risks in construction projects.
  • Able to review contract clauses, identify risk areas and advise project teams on practical contractual actions.
  • Strong drafting skills for contractual letters, notices, claims narratives and supporting documentation.
  • Strong negotiation, analytical, commun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office, especially Word and Excel, and able to maintain organized contract records and claim substantiation.
  • Able to work independently in a fast-paced site environment while coordinating closely with project, commercial and management teams.
  • Prior experience in Singapore infrastructure, public sector, transport, utilities, commercial or industrial projects will be an advantage.
  • Candidates currently performing Senior Contracts Executive, Assistant Contracts Manager or Senior QS duties with strong contract administration exposure are welcome to apply.
